Exploiting different reactivity levels, Ley et al. succeeded not only in synthesizing the title trisaccharide 48 in high yield, but could also further elaborate the anomeric reactivity to form the corresponding tetrasaccharide 50 and a high-mannose type nonasaccharide [40, 41]. Similar approaches led first to the formation of key intermediates of other oligosaccharides, e.g. a GPI anchor, and finally to the natural product itself [43, 56]. [Pg.214]

Figure 2. Structure of human thyro-globulin and its degradation in thyroid lysosomes. A single thyroglobulin molecule is depicted schematically with positions of its iV-linked oligosaccharides [41] , complex o high-mannose , complex or high-mannose , hybrid or complex. Tyrosines Y5 and Y130 are the major residues involved in the formation of hormones T4 and T3 [1]. Principal sites of proteolytic cleavage by lysosomal cathepsins B, D, and L are shown as vertical lines [3],... Figure 2. Structure of human thyro-globulin and its degradation in thyroid lysosomes.
